Abstract
In order to prevent project troubles or to repeat project successes, the mechanisms for project managements have been established and maintained in each business unit in enterprise. Recently, the approach extracting project management knowledge from these improved mechanisms and sharing them across business units are started in our enterprise. Then a prototype of PM-Knowledge-Viewer has been developed to facilitate to collect and to share project management knowledge. In this report, we show the evaluation results by PMOs as follows: (1) availability of project management knowledge extracted, (2) availability of supporting functions of PM-Knowledge-Viewer (knowledge navigation, knowledge evaluation, knowledge request, and case collection), and (3) analysis of feedbacks collected by using the knowledge evaluation function.
